Abstract

A process for material working with plasma induced by high-energy radiati especially laser radiation, in which the radiation originating from the region of the workpiece is observed along the axis of the laser radiation focused along the axis on the workpiece as a function of the time. To obtain a measure of the penetration depth of the vapor capillary in the workpiece the process is so carried out that exclusively the cross section of the vapor capillary is observed with a depth of field encompassing the entire workpiece thickness, and that the mean value of the intensity of the plasma radiation is used as a measure of the penetration depth.
